#4850ee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4850ee is composed of 28.2% red, 31.4%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.7% cyan, 66.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237.1 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 60.8%. #4850ee color hex could be obtained by blending #90a0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4850ee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4850ee has RGB values of R:72, G:80,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 4739310.

Shades and Tints of #4850ee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020e is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4850ee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9596a1 is the less saturated color, while #3942fd is the most saturated one.
